Jardim Botânico da Universidade de Coimbra
Discover the tranquil beauty and lush greenery of the Jardim Botânico da Universidade de Coimbra, a timeless botanical garden in the historic city of Coimbra, Portugal. Wander beneath expansive trees casting cool shadows on sun-dappled stone paths, and explore diverse plantings from centenary eucalyptuses to vibrant flower beds. This serene urban oasis offers a mindful retreat into nature’s calming embrace, blending centuries-old architecture with vibrant, living landscapes. The nearest airport is Francisco Sá Carneiro Airport (OPO) in Porto, approximately 1.5 hours away by car or train from Coimbra.
